First Class Trouble, released in 2021, is an indie party game that blends social dynamics with survival mechanics. Players work cooperatively to navigate through a disaster while trying to identify hidden impostors among them—humanoid robot killers with a sinister agenda. The game creates a unique tension between trust and betrayal, making it a notable entry in the genre and perfect for players who enjoy both strategy and social interaction.
